Petty Thefts: Appliances Walk, Mislaid Wallet, Stolen Gas

Highland Park thefts reported between Jan. 31 through Feb. 8.

The following theft information was provided by the Highland Park Police Department.

Stolen Mac

Police are investigating a report of a theft which occurred sometime before 8:01 a.m. Feb. 5. A Mac notebook computer was taken overnight from a residence located in the 1300 block of Deerfield Road.


Gas and Go

Police are investigating a report of a theft where an unknown subject in a black Chevrolet sedan drove off without paying for $31.75 worth of gasoline around 2:29 a.m. Feb. 6. The incident occurred in the 0-100 block of Skokie Valley Road, Highland Park, Illinois.

Appliances Walk

Police are investigating a delayed report of a theft which occurred sometime between Jan. 31 and Feb. 3. An LG washer and dryer were removed from a home being remodeled. The incident occurred in the 1000 block of Golf Avenue. The theft was discovered around 9:48 a.m. Feb. 6.


Storage Shed Raided

Someone swiped multiple power tools from a business in the 1600 block of Old Skokie Road sometime before 10:48 a.m. Feb. 7. Police said the thieves cut off the locking bar, then helped themselves to a tool box containing hand tools.

Mislaid Wallet

Police are investigating a delayed report of a theft where a brown Mark Jacobs wallet containing miscellaneous gift cards, a drivers license and two debit cards was accidentally left behind at a business in the 1200 block of Park Avenue West around 3:52 p.m. Feb. 8.  Upon returning to the business, the wallet was not located nor turned in.
